The Verkhovna Rada registered a bill on the ratification of the financial agreement “Urban Public Transport of Ukraine II”, which provides for Ukraine to receive a loan of 200 million euros from the European Investment Bank and the European Bank for Reconstruction and Development.
This was reported by the press service of the Ministry of Finance.
“These funds (200 million euros – UNIAN) will be used to purchase new buses, trolleybuses, trams and metro cars. In addition, the project provides for the construction and modernization of tram and trolleybus lines and other works in the cities of Cherkassy, Belaya Tserkov, Kamenskoe , Dnipro, Lviv, Kremenchug and Zaporozhye, “the message says.
According to Deputy Finance Minister Oleksandr Kava, if the law is adopted by the end of 2021, then from next year the first contracts for the supply of new ecological public transport for Ukrainian cities are expected to be signed.
“The adoption of the law on the ratification of this financial agreement is a rather important step, this will provide an opportunity to provide Ukraine with legal grounds for further implementation of the project. If the law is adopted by the end of 2021, then from next year we expect the signing of the first contracts for the supply of new environmentally friendly public transport. for the cities of Ukraine “, – said the official.

The project “Urban Public Transport of Ukraine II” is a continuation of the project “Urban Public Transport of Ukraine I”, jointly with the European Investment Bank and the European Bank for Reconstruction and Development, which has been already being implemented since May 2017 in Kiev, Kharkov, Lutsk, Odessa, Lvov, Zaporozhye. Sumy, Ivano-Frankivsk, Nikolaev, Ternopil and Chernigov.
